
Abraham Lincoln
Abraham Lincoln was the 16th President of the United States, serving from 1861 until his assassination in 1865. He is renowned for leading the nation through the Civil War, preserving the Union, and initiating the process that led to the abolition of slavery with the Emancipation Proclamation. Lincoln's legacy includes his commitment to democracy, equality, and human rights, and he is often regarded as one of the greatest presidents in American history. His likeness is famously featured on the penny, a coin that has been minted in the U.S. since 1793.
